Question 136

A believer gave me ten thousand as payment for hiring someone to perform prayers on behalf of his deceased father. What is the ruling on this entrusted money?

Ahmed al-Hasan Response:

Taking payment in exchange for performing prayer or fasting on behalf of a deceased person is invalid, because there is no intention of drawing near to God, Glorified is He, in such a prayer or fast. Were it not for the payment, the person would not pray or fast on behalf of the deceased, so the prayer and fasting are an act of drawing near to money rather than to God, Glorified is He. If there is no eldest son upon whom making up what the parents owe is obligatory, or if the eldest son exists but cannot make up what they owe and there is no volunteer to perform the deceased person's outstanding prayers and fasts, charity is given on behalf of the deceased: one mudd of food for each day of fasting, and one mudd of food for the prayers of each day and night. The money should therefore be used according to this explanation. Praise be to God.
